Responsibilities:
The Data Stewardship Team is responsible for ensuring the data needs of BlackRock and the clients of BlackRock Solutions are fulfilled with accurate, complete, and timely data.

As a member of security Reference and master Data Stewardship Team, you will support a growing area in a multifaceted and exciting environment. Day-to-day responsibilities include:
  • Manage and support listed instruments related questions, improvements, projects and support requests
  • Serve as a liaison between vendors, business, and engineering team to implement the capability roadmap
  • Partner with engineering on data model designs and testing master and reference data with right identifiers
  • Work closely with data customers both internally and externally to stay abreast of new and evolving business requirements and market trends in order to align our data capabilities and content with business needs
  • Develop and continuously improve and expand coverage of symbology capabilities by supervising progress through KPI's
  • Provide data solutions, insights and expertise in response to changing business needs, market events, regulatory change and new financial products.
  • Data stewards are required to profile and analyze data to ensure content meets business requirements while being compliant with the various dimensions of data quality as outlined in our data quality policy.
  • Design data quality checks and performance metrics to assess data health and detect deficiencies and improvement with our data sources or internal data processes.
  • Active engagement with key product partners to ensure client data experience is aligned and going above and beyond
  • Build and maintain hard-working relationships with our data vendors & core internal development partners to achieve a comprehensive, quality data offering
  • Ongoing engagement with technology on ways to innovate and deliver high quality data solutions through robust storage, maintenance, management and delivery methods.

This function will expose the Data Steward to a wide range of BlackRock's and BlackRock Solutions' tools and businesses and will require him/her to work closely with internal clients such as portfolio management, account management, operations, BlackRock Solutions as well as external users of security data

This role is within the scope of the Senior Manager and Certification Regime(SMCR).

Key Regulatory Obligations

The successful candidate will be subject to both the Individual Conduct Rules and the Fitness and Propriety Rules of the FCA. As long as they remain a Certified Person it is their responsibility to continue to meet the required standards of fitness and propriety for their role.
